How hackers can steal your data and spread viruses with Fake News

Fake News is very present on the Internet. They are basically fake news, articles that appear to be legitimate but are actually intended to scam. They are usually a hook for us to fall into a trap. It frequently appears on social networks, with a striking image or text, and when clicked, it takes us to a page controlled by a hacker. In this article we are going to talk about how they can steal data and passwords by this method.

The goal of hackers with Fake News, at least in most cases, is to attract attention so that we click on some link . For example, you may be browsing Facebook and suddenly you see an eye-catching news post, with a text that makes you curious and you click. It really is fake news, it does not bring anything positive, but you have already entered.

Once you are inside the problem begins. That website may collect personal data . You may have other links to log in to a platform such as Facebook itself, mail, etc. This way it will not only record your personal information, but it could even steal your passwords.

But in addition, they could sneak viruses into you without you realizing it. When accessing a false link through a Fake News, sometimes a file appears that you have to download. They can use a bait as if it were an update or an interesting document related to that supposed news. But in reality, by clicking on that file and downloading it, what you are doing is downloading a virus.

Therefore, as you can see, viruses can sneak in or steal your data if you click on Fake News. It is something that is really widespread on the internet, as we find fake news everywhere. They are common especially on social networks like Facebook or Twitter, but also when entering forums, doing Google searches and ending up on a malicious site, etc.

How to avoid problems

So what can we do to be protected at all times? Undoubtedly a very important factor is common sense . It is essential not to make mistakes. You can always analyze links, something that will allow you to detect when a link may be a fraud and will compromise your security.

In addition, whenever you enter a web page, whatever it may be, you must be careful about where you log in or what files you are going to download. It is important not to make mistakes and always verify that you are on the official site and that you are going to put your data without it ending up on a server controlled by cybercriminals.

It is also important to always have a good antivirus . This way it will help you detect threats and remove malware when it detects something strange. You can use options like Windows Defender, Avast or Bitdefender. However, there is a wide range of both free and paid options.

On the other hand, having the system updated will also help you avoid problems that may appear through Fake News. This way you can correct vulnerabilities and prevent them from being exploited by attackers.
